的各種實施例,應用處理器30可以在功能終止調度時間之后重新執(zhí)行溫度檢測。當重新執(zhí)行時間點的溫度信息滿足指定的第一溫度條件時,應用處理器30可以執(zhí)行功能終止。當重新執(zhí)行時間點的溫度信息滿足第二溫度條件(例如,超過受限溫度,例如,42°C/107.6° F的情況)時,應用處理器30可以執(zhí)行冷卻處理(例如,限制指定功能的使用的設置)。根據(jù)本公開的各種實施例,當在功能終止調度時間逝去之后檢測到的溫度信息滿足第三溫度條件(例如,超過極限溫度,例如,46°C /114.8° F的情況)時,應用處理器30可以控制電子設備100的斷電。
[0045]根據(jù)本公開的各種實施例,應用處理器30可以在考慮給定的指定功能(例如,通信功能)的效率的情況下,保證指定的基本通信執(zhí)行時間。例如,當運行通信功能時,應用處理器30可以提供基本通信執(zhí)行時間,諸如幾分鐘或幾秒鐘,并且可以在基本通信執(zhí)行時間逝去之后執(zhí)行溫度檢測。應用處理器30可以相應于在基本通信執(zhí)行時間逝去之后檢測至IJ的溫度信息,處理上述的功能終止調度時間輸出、功能終止、冷卻和斷電中的至少一個。
[0046]通信處理器20可以從溫度傳感器180收集溫度信息,并且在指定的時段或者相應于應用處理器30的請求將收集的溫度信息遞送給應用處理器30。當從應用處理器30接收到功能終止指令時,通信處理器20可以執(zhí)行控制以終止運行中的通信功能。例如,通信處理器20可以在功能終止調度時間的逝去時間點從應用處理器30接收通信功能終止指令。通信處理器20可以終止運行中的通信功能,并且釋放通信信道。
[0047]根據(jù)本公開的各種實施例,通信處理器20可以在指定時段通過溫度傳感器180檢測溫度。當檢測到的溫度信息滿足指定的溫度條件,通信處理器20可以控制功能終止調度時間的輸出。通信處理器20可以在功能終止調度時間逝去之后終止通信功能。根據(jù)本公開的各種實施例,通信處理器20可以處理與檢測到的溫度信息相對應的通信功能限制,而不喚醒處于睡眠狀態(tài)的應用處理器30。
[0048]存儲器130可以包括易失性存儲器和/或非易失性存儲器。例如,存儲器130可以存儲與電子設備100的至少一個其它組件相關的指令或數(shù)據(jù)。存儲器130存儲軟件和/或程序。程序可以包括內核141、中間件143、應用編程接口(API) 145和/或應用程序(或應用)147。內核141、中間件143或API 145的至少一部分可以被稱為操作系統(tǒng)(0S)。
[0049]根據(jù)本公開的實施例,存儲器130可以包括溫度設置信息。溫度設置信息可以包括諸如第一溫度條件、第二溫度條件和第三溫度條件的信息,以及定義在相應的溫度條件下處理器120的功能處理的信息。當應用處理器30或通信處理器20被激活時,溫度設置信息可以被提供給相應的處理器。
[0050]例如,內核141可以控制或管理系統(tǒng)資源(例如,總線110、處理器120、存儲器130等),該系統(tǒng)資源被用于執(zhí)行在其他程序(例如,中間件143、API 145或應用147)中實施的操作或功能。另外,內核141可以提供通過從中間件143、API 145或者應用147訪問電子設備101的各個組件來控制或管理系統(tǒng)資源的接口。根據(jù)本公開的實施例,內核141可以提供與資源(該資源是通過控制溫度傳感器180的溫度信息收集、溫度信息和溫度條件比較、與比較結果對應的功能終止調度時間的輸出、與功能終止調度時間的到達相對應的功能終止、與檢測到的溫度信息相對應的冷卻和斷電處理中的至少一個所必需的)以及硬件或軟件管理有關的接口。
[0051]例如,當API 145或應用147與內核141通信時,中間件143可以用作用于交換數(shù)據(jù)的中介角色。此外,相對于從應用程序147接收到的作業(yè)請求,中間件143,例如,可以通過使用向應用程序147當中的至少一個應用程序分配使用電子設備101的系統(tǒng)資源源(例如,總線110、處理器120、存儲器130等)的優(yōu)先級的方法,來執(zhí)行對作業(yè)請求的控制(例如,調度或負載平衡)。例如,中間件143可以支持在通信功能運行期間與溫度傳感器180的溫度檢測控制相關的作業(yè)分配和所分配的作業(yè)處理、溫度信息的比較控制、與溫度條件是否被滿足相對應的功能終止調度時間的輸出、功能終止、冷卻和斷電。
[0052]作為允許應用147控制從內核141或中間件143提供的功能的接口的API 145可以包括用于文件控制、窗口控制、圖像處理或字符控制中的至少一個接口或功能(例如,指令)。根據(jù)本公開的實施例,API 145可以包括在通信功能管理期間與溫度傳感器180的溫度檢測相關的AP1、與檢測到的溫度信息和溫度條件的比較相關的AP1、以及與對應于比較結果的處理相關的API。
[0053]應用147可以包括由電子設備100所支持的各種應用。例如,應用147可以包括與網絡沖浪功能應用相關的數(shù)據(jù)通信、呼叫功能應用、內容流應用和語音搜索功能應用。根據(jù)應用147的運行,電子設備100可以支持用戶功能。因此,由應用147提供的至少一個功能可以相應于應用處理器30或通信處理器20的控制而受到限制。根據(jù)本公開的實施例,通過通信功能應用提供的通信功能可以維持運行狀態(tài),或者可以在與檢測到的溫度信息和指定的溫度條件的比較相對應的功能終止調度時間逝去之后被終止。
[0054]例如,輸入/輸出接口170可以用作將從用戶或其他外部設備輸入的指令或數(shù)據(jù)遞送到電子設備101的(多個)其他組件的接口。另外,輸入/輸出接口 170可以將從電子設備101的(多個)其他組件接收到的指令或數(shù)據(jù)輸出給用戶或其他外部設備。
[0055]根據(jù)本公開的實施例,輸入/輸出接口 170可以包括具有揚聲器和麥克風的音頻處理模塊。音頻處理模塊可以與呼叫功能運行相對應地收集呼叫聲音或輸出接收到的呼叫聲音。根據(jù)本公開的實施例,輸入/輸出接口 170可以相應于處理器120的控制,通過揚聲器輸出與功能終止調度時間相對應的音頻數(shù)據(jù)。例如,輸入/輸出接口 170可以輸出用于對特定時間進行計數(shù)的音頻數(shù)據(jù)。根據(jù)本公開的各種實施例,輸入/輸出接口 170可以輸出與檢測到的溫度信息和指定的溫度條件的比較相對應的指定的警告消息。根據(jù)本公開的各種實施例,輸入/輸出接口 170可以在冷卻狀態(tài)下輸出引導信息。例如,當在指定的溫度條件被滿足(超過指定的受限溫度的情況)的狀態(tài)下發(fā)生與指定的功能(例如,通信功能)的運行相關的輸入事件時,輸入/輸出接口 170可以輸出用于引導冷卻狀態(tài)的音頻數(shù)據(jù),其中在冷卻狀態(tài)下相應的功能運行是不可能的。根據(jù)本公開的各種實施例,相應于檢測到的溫度信息的變化,當超過指定的溫度條件(例如,超過受限溫度)時,輸入/輸出接口 170可以執(zhí)行用于冷卻狀態(tài)的引導聲音輸出。
[0056]例如,顯示器150可以包括液晶顯示器(IXD)、發(fā)光二極管(LED)顯示器、有機發(fā)光二極管(0LED)顯示器、微機電系統(tǒng)(MEMS)顯示器或電子紙顯示器。顯示器150可以顯示各種內容(例如,文本、圖像、視頻、圖標、符號等等)給用戶。顯示器150可以包括觸摸屏,并且例如可以通過使用電子筆或用戶的身體部位來接收觸摸、手勢、接近或懸停輸入。
[0057]根據(jù)本公開的各種實施例,顯示器150可以輸出通信功能相關的用戶界面。當檢測到的溫度信息滿足指定的溫度條件時,顯示器150可以輸出用于功能終止調度時間的顯示數(shù)據(jù)。例如,顯示器150可以輸出用于對特定時間進行計數(shù)的顯示信息。顯示器150可以相應于功能終止調度時間到達,輸出用于引導功能終止的顯示數(shù)據(jù)。顯示器150可以相應于指定的溫度條件得到滿足,輸出與冷卻進入狀態(tài)對應的顯示數(shù)據(jù)。根據(jù)本公開的各種實施例,顯示器150可以輸出與各種指定的溫度條件的滿足有關的指定的警告消息。
[0058]例如,通信接口 160可以在電子設備100和外部設備(例如,其他電子設備102或服務器設備104)之間設置通信。例如,通信接口 160可以通過無線通信(或短距離無線通信)或有線通信與連接到網絡162的外部設備(例如,其他電子設備102或服務器設備104)進行通信。例如,無線通信可以使用LTE、LTE-A、CDMA、WCDMA、UMTS、WiBro或GSM作為蜂窩通信協(xié)議。例如,有線通信可以包括通用串行總線(USB)、高清晰度多媒體接口(HDMI)、推薦標準232(RS-232)和普通老式電話服務(POTS)中的至少一個。短距離無線通信可以包括基于藍牙通信模塊、WiFi直接通信模塊等的通信方法。
[0059]通信接口 160可以從其它電子設備102接收呼叫連接請求。通信接口 160可以相應于用戶控制,將呼叫連接接受發(fā)送到其他電子設備102。通信接口 160可以與其它電子設備102建立語音呼叫信道或者視頻呼叫信道。
[0060]根據(jù)本公開的各種實施例,相應于應用處理器30和通信處理器20中的至少一個的控制,通信接口 160可以將功能終止調度時間相關的消息發(fā)送到其他電子設備102或服務器設備104。此外,當相應于功能終止調度時間到達而強制終止通信功能時,通信接口160可以相應于處理器120的控制,將指定的強制終止引導消息(例如,用于引導與溫度條件滿足相對應的強制功能終止的消息)發(fā)送到其他電子設備102或服務器設備104??商鎿Q地,通信接口 160可以向其它電子設備102或服務器設備104發(fā)送呼叫連接可用引導消息(例如,關于在強制終止之后實驗地或統(tǒng)計地設置的呼叫連接可用時間的信息,或者用于通知在強制終止之后呼叫連接相應于溫度條件變化變得可用的狀態(tài)的信息)。
[0061]溫度傳感器180(例如,熱敏電阻)可以鄰近于電子設備100的硬件中的至少一個(例如,電力控制模塊、應用處理器30、通信處理器20、電池等等)布置(用于基本上測量處理器或相應組件的溫度的位置)。溫度傳感器180可以相應于特定時段或者控制處理器(例如,通信處理器20或應用處理器30)的請求將收集的溫度信息提供給處理器120。根據(jù)本公開的各種實施例,當特定應用運行時,溫度傳感器180被激活并且收集溫度信息??商鎿Q地,溫度傳感器180可以在電子設備100被激活時收集溫度信息。當特定應用運行被終止時,溫度傳感器180可以被停用。
[0062]HRM傳感器190可以收集關于用戶是否穿戴電子設備100的信息或用戶的心率信息。例如,HRM傳感器190可以與溫度傳感器180的激活同步地激活。根據(jù)本公開的實施例,HRM傳感器190可以對應于通信功能的激活而激活。處理器120可以基于從HRM傳感器190提供的信息來檢查用戶是否穿戴電子設備100。
[0063]根據(jù)本公開的各種實施例,處理器120可以不同地輸出將與用戶是否穿戴該電子設備100相對應地被輸出的警告消息。例如,當電子設備100在未穿戴狀態(tài)下滿足與通信功能運行相對應的指定的溫度條件(例如,大于或等于38°C)時,處理器120可以執(zhí)行用于引起電子設備100 (例如,穿戴電子設備100)的溫度下降的消息輸出以便維持通信功能。
[0064]根據(jù)本公開的各種實施例,處理器120可以不同地改變與電子設備的未穿戴狀態(tài)相對應的指定的溫度條件100。例如,處理器120可以設置在穿戴狀態(tài)下電子設備100的與功能終止調度時間相關地指定的第一溫度范圍、進入冷卻或斷電(例如,40°C/104° F、42°C/107.6° F或46°C/114.8° F),以及在未穿戴狀態(tài)下電子設備100的與功能終止調度時間相關地指定的第二溫度范圍、進入冷卻或斷電(例如,40°C/104° F、42°C/107.6° F或46°C/114.8° F)0根據(jù)本公開的實施例,處理器120可以與穿戴狀態(tài)(例如,多于一個穿戴狀態(tài))不同地設置用于未穿戴狀態(tài)下的功能終止釋放或者冷卻釋放的閾值。根據(jù)本公開的各種實施例,HRM傳感器190可以從電子設備100的配置中省略。
[0065]圖2是示出根據(jù)本公開的各種實施例的處理器的配置的圖。電子設備100可以包括處理器120和至少一個溫度傳感器(例如,熱敏電阻)。例如,電子設備100可以包括電池溫度傳感器183、用于應用處理器的溫度傳感器185和用于通信模塊的溫度傳感器181。
[0066]電池溫度傳感器183可以檢測電池溫度,并且可以將檢測到的溫度信息遞送到S10P模塊33。電池溫度傳感器185可以檢測電池溫度,并且可以將檢測到的溫度信息遞送到三星智能過熱保護(S10P)模塊33。用于通信模塊的溫度傳感器181可以相應于通信處理器20的控制或在特定時段執(zhí)行溫度檢測,并且可以將檢測到的溫度信息遞送到通信處理器20。通信處理器20可以將檢測到的溫度信息遞送到S10P 33。
[0067]處理器120可以包括應用處理器30和通信處理器20。應用處理器30可以包括溫度設置信息31、S1P模塊33、用戶界面(UI)控制模塊37、通信服務支持模塊35和計時器39。除此外,通信服務支持模塊35可以包括電話服務支持模塊。
[0068]溫度設置信息31可以包括與電子設備100的溫度信息相對應的功能控制信息。例如,溫度設置信息31可以包括約束溫度條件信息、受限溫度條件信息和極限溫度條件信息。
[0069]當關于第一溫度范圍(例如,38°C至42°C/107.6° F)的信息和檢測到的溫度信息在第一溫度范圍內時,約束溫度條件信息可以包括計時器39的驅動設置以及與計時器39的驅動相對應的信息輸出設置。此外,約束溫度條件信息可以包括用于當計時器39期滿時終止處于運行中的功能當中的至少一個功能的設置。例如,約束溫度條件信息可以包括當計時器39期滿時用于終止與具有最高電流消耗的硬件相關的功能的設置、用于終止與針對每個功能指定的優(yōu)先級相對應的功能的設置、用于終止處于運行中的功能當中最久的功能的設置、和用于終止最近運行的功能的設置中的至少一個。根據(jù)本公開的實施例,當在最近運行的功能(例如,通信功能)的管理處理期間約束溫度條件被滿足時,約束溫度條件信息可以包括當計時器39期滿時用于終止最近運行的功能的設置。
[0070]受限溫度條件信息可以包括關于第二溫度范圍的信息(例如,42°C/107.6° F到46°C /114.8° F)和當檢測到的溫度信息在第二溫度范圍內時用于執(zhí)行冷卻處理的設置。受限溫度條件信息可以包括用于冷卻處理之后的冷卻釋放的設置。用于冷卻釋放的設置可以包括關于受冷卻限制的功能(例如,數(shù)據(jù)通信功能或語音通信功能)以及不受限制的功能(例如,緊急呼叫功能)的信息。
[0071]極限溫度條件信息可以包括關于第三溫度范圍的信息(例如,超過46°C /114.8° F)和當檢測到的溫度信息在第三溫度范圍內時用于執(zhí)行斷電處理的設置。
[0072]上述溫度設置信息31可以通過用戶設置進行調整。與此相關,應用處理器30可以提供與溫度設置信息31的調整相關的屏幕界面。用戶可以基于溫度設置信息調整屏幕來調整第一溫度范圍到第三溫度范圍。電子設備100可以允許在硬件不發(fā)生損壞的實驗或統(tǒng)計范圍內的第一溫度范圍到第三溫度范圍調整。例如,相應于電子設備100是否被允許,用戶可以將第一溫度范圍調整為小于38°C的范圍,將第二溫度范圍調整為38°C至42°C/107.6° F的范圍,并且將第三溫度范圍調整為超過46°C/114.8° F的范圍??商鎿Q地,根據(jù)電子設備100是否被允許,用戶可以將第一溫度范圍調整為40°C /104° F,將第二溫度范圍調整為42°C/107.6° F,并且將第三溫度范圍調整為46°C/114.8° F。上述溫度范圍調整僅僅是一個例子,并且可以取決于電子設備100的溫度電阻特性和用戶的設置變化而有所不同。
[0073]S10P模塊33